Webb11 sep. 2024 · The phloem. moves food substances that the plant has produced by photosynthesis to where they are needed for processes such as: growing parts of the … WebbThe origin of intraxylary (internal) phloem in most plants in primary. The cells of intraxylary phloem are like those of external phloem except that fibres are few or wanting, and the sieve tubes and companion cells exist in small groups, surrounded by parenchyma. The internal phloem develops after the evolution of external primary phloem.

There are two major types of transport vessels within the plants vascular system: xylem and phloem (pronounced zy-lem and flo-em). Xylem tubes carry water and minerals obtained from the roots of the plant to the tissues above ground. Phloem tissue transport the sugars produced in the leaves to the tissues in the rest of … WebbSieve elements are the major conducting cells in phloem. Conducting cells aid in transport of molecules especially for long-distance signaling. In plant anatomy, there are two main types of sieve elements. Webb30 juli 2024 · Phloem is the second type of vascular tissue; it transports sugars, proteins, and other solutes throughout the plant. Phloem cells are divided into sieve elements (conducting cells) and cells that support the sieve elements. Together, xylem and phloem tissues form the vascular system of plants. Figure 1.
